A YOUNG girl was ‘sexually touched’ by a man at a bus stop, before a heroic bystander stepped in to save her.
Essex Police confirmed that they have launched an investigation over allegations of a man assaulting the 12-year-old girl in Southend, Essex.
Cops say the girl was sat on a bench near the C/D stand of Southend bus depot when the man, who was already sat in the area, began to touch her inappropriately.
A bus was reportedly unloading right next to them at the time.
It is understood that a woman confronted the attacker and began to argue with him, which allowed the girl to escape and raise the alarm.
The suspect was described as a white man in his 60s with short, grey hair.
He was also described as wearing a pinstriped suit and black jacket.
The incident occurred on October 29 at around 2pm.
